In recent years, Bitcoin has become one of the most popular digital currencies in the world. As the demand for Bitcoin continues to grow, more and more people are turning to various platforms to buy, sell, and trade this cryptocurrency. One such platform is Cash App, which allows users to send, receive, and trade Bitcoin. However, with the rise in popularity of Bitcoin and Cash App, there has also been an increase in scams targeting users. In this article, we will discuss whether you can get scammed with Bitcoin on Cash App and how to avoid falling victim to such scams.
Can you get scammed with Bitcoin on Cash App? The answer is yes. While Cash App is a legitimate and secure platform, it is not immune to scams. Scammers often target unsuspecting users, taking advantage of their lack of knowledge about Bitcoin and Cash App. Here are some common scams that you should be aware of:
1. Phishing Scams: Scammers may send you emails or messages that appear to be from Cash App, asking for your personal information, such as your username, password, or Bitcoin wallet address. These messages are designed to trick you into providing sensitive information that can be used to steal your Bitcoin.
2. Fake Bitcoin Offers: Scammers may advertise fake Bitcoin offers on Cash App, promising high returns on your investment. They may ask you to send them a small amount of Bitcoin as a "deposit" or "verification fee," and then disappear with your money.
3. Fake Support Scams: Scammers may pretend to be Cash App support staff, contacting you via email or phone and asking for your personal information or Bitcoin wallet address. They may claim that your account has been compromised and that you need to provide them with your sensitive information to secure your account.
To avoid falling victim to these scams, here are some tips to keep in mind:
1. Always verify the legitimacy of any message or email that you receive from Cash App. Do not click on any links or provide any personal information without confirming that the message is genuine.
2. Be cautious of any offers that seem too good to be true. If someone is promising high returns on your Bitcoin investment, it is likely a scam.
3. Never share your Bitcoin wallet address or personal information with anyone, including Cash App support staff. Cash App will never ask for your private keys or other sensitive information.
4. Keep your Cash App account secure by enabling two-factor authentication and regularly updating your password.
In conclusion, while it is possible to get scammed with Bitcoin on Cash App, you can significantly reduce your risk by being aware of the common scams and taking steps to protect your account. Always stay vigilant and do not hesitate to report any suspicious activity to Cash App's support team. By following these tips, you can enjoy the benefits of Bitcoin on Cash App without falling victim to scams.
